Abstract
Crystal resonator with low acceleration sensitivity includes a piezoelectric quartz crystal, support structure for holding the crystal and a signal source for causing the crystal to resonate with an active region of vibration. The resonator is modified, if need be, to control (generally reduce) the gamma vector which is a measure of the acceleration senstivity. This may be done by adding mass, removing mass, or both adding and removing mass, all in order to move or change the shape of the active region of vibration and thereby reduce the gamma vector.
